Marco Borrillo (MarcoHere)   writes:

Not to take anything away from Matt, but this is the worst I've ever seen Derrick play.  He seems to have no fight, no spirit.  He is half-heartedly going through the motions of playing.  Is he tired?  Is he confused?  I noticed that he serves, pushes, and opens up to the same spot every time- right into Matt's body.  Can't he go wide once in a while?  Can't he serve a different spin, with a different pace, to a different location?  All his open-ups are the exact same amount of speed and spin. 

Like I said, I've seen Derrick play much better than this before.  Very anti-climactic final.  Glad I didn't stay for it. 

I'd like to see the match between Derrick Cone and Leo Lucas.  That must have been exciting. 

I think you should post the match between Matt and Gia Leu.  That was a high-level match.  Matt had to make some sick shots to win that match.
